# Watchdog constants — Tillbox kiosk shell.
#
# The watchdog pings the foreground app over local IPC. Miss enough
# pings and we kill and relaunch; miss the relaunch window and we
# reboot the device. Values balance fast recovery against flapping
# on slow hardware (the Mk2 units are noticeably slower). Do not
# shorten the grace period without testing on Mk2; it will reboot-loop.
# Tuned values follow.

tuning table, kawep-tawif:
CAPS = {
    "olidor": 80,
    "belion": 7,
    "quenys": 225,
    "druox": 839,
    "fraath": 482,
}

// Heads up for the weekly sync: the humidity probes in the Fernbay
// greenhouse rigs drift upward roughly 0.3% per week once the enclosure
// warms past 28C. Rather than recalibrating nightly, we bake a drift
// allowance into this constant and let the Plantrix controller clamp
// readings at the sensor layer. If you bump this value, re-run the
// soak test first. The firmware build we tuned against is noted below.

trace token, yahof-yadup: htk21_3e52fc440779ed8614351

# Warranty-Cost Overrun — Tollard Series (Managers Only)

Warranty claims on the Tollard 400 line ran 38% over forecast last quarter. Root cause: seal failures in units built at the Greyholt plant. Rework program underway; field fix kits ship this month. Sales leads: do not discuss externally. Quote standard warranty terms only and escalate large-account complaints to Darra Infeld. The business plan implications follow below.

internal memo for tagef-hadup: Gross margin on Ulaath came in at 15 percent against a plan of 5 percent. Only 7 of the 120 pilot accounts renewed Ulaath, so a churn review is set for October 15.

**Handover: image slimming for the Pellgrove ingest workers**

To whoever inherits this: the Pellgrove ingest images went from 1.9 GB to 310 MB over the last quarter. The wins came from a multi-stage build, dropping the debug toolchain, and switching the base to our minimal runtime image. Do not remove the certificate bundle stage — the workers fail TLS handshakes silently without it. The build args are pinned deliberately; bump them one at a time and run the smoke suite. The current pinned build configuration is as follows.

service settings:
oliath:
  log_level: debug
  metrics_host: metrics.oliath.zemvarsys.internal
  pool_size: 8